Barclays Premier League
The English Premier League (EPL) is also known as Barclays Premier League as it is sponsored by Barclays bank. EPL is a famous football league for the English clubs. Round about twenty clubs participate and compete with each other every year during the football season which is from August to May. A total of 38 games are played by every single team.
In 1992 the first division clubs of Football Association Premier League decided to leave the Football league to earn the benefits from a nice TV rights deal and since then English Premier League has become the most watched and famous Premier football league of all time.
English Premier League now is one of the most high and well paid football leagues not only in UK but in the whole world. During the season 2005-2006 the aggregate club revenue earned was calculated around $1.5billion which has crossed over $2bill by now in 2011. The Main reason of it is cause of how it has been promoted by the media and loved the football fans.
Various numbers of clubs participate each year. So we get to see Old clubs, new clubs and even merged clubs, an average of at least 15 clubs are registered per division which denotes that around 700 clubs are members of this famous league.
For every single win in English Premier League the winning team earns 3 points and if the match ends up as a draw it earns the teams 1 point. The ranking is done of the basis of total points and the number goals, so at the end of the season the team having maximum amount of points is announced as the champion. If two teams end up having the same points then the champion team is selected on the basis of differences and number of the goals that are scored by them.
Since 1992 four clubs have been crowned champions: Manchester United (Twelve Times), Arsenal (3Times), Chelsea (3 Times) and Blackburn Rovers (1 Time). The Present champions are Manchester United who have won the English Premier league in the season of 2011-12.
